Aggressive Dogs Toward Other Dogs When On Track

Have you ever encountered dogs that would attack other dogs when they were trailing? In my years of hunting I have often seen dogs shouldering each other when the dogs were first released, but have only seen a few instances there a dog would actually run down and attack the dog that was ahead of them on track.
How often does this occur and is it a genetic trait?

Back in the late 70's early 80's there were a litter of dogs here in Minnesota that would fight when released and at the tree' I hunted against a female out of that litter, with a male I owned. 4 dog cast she chewed 2 of the dogs up before the 1st. tree and caught mine on a tree and almost killed him. Non hunting judge. wouldn't scratch her, Never hunted that dog in comp. again. Earlier I had hunted with 2 male litter mates to female. The owners hauled the 2 males in the back seat of a car and I and the other cast member hauled the other 2 dogs in his pickup. we released the dogs and the two litter mates proceeded to try to kill each other. I was the judge and scratched both dogs. All the dogs in that litter were big, all were over 80# I believe. To this day they were not full hound,(?) Although they looked like full hounds. I also heard that every dog in the litter was like this.

Ill on track

My experiences were with very good friends that brought these dogs to pleasure hunt. Initially it sounded like a coon had been caught on the ground, but there was never a dead coon or a track away from the fight area. Sometimes the dogs would be running a red hot track and then total silence. One was a sister to Doc's mother from Mo. One was Spring River Scout and original Harry, another was a local female out of the original Harry and one was line bred Sackett and Harry. Good friends are hard to come by should be more valuable than a dog but this really tested the friendship. My friends were in denial that they had mean dogs. It got to a point that we'd either drop their dog or mine. I've seen four of these dogs in over 40 years and I'd say it is hereditary. I've also seen it in field trial dogs. My friends no longer have these dogs and the only reason that I bring this up is to help the young hunters that may be experiencing poor performance out of their dogs because their mentors dogs are meaner than a two headed alligator.
This is not meant to offend anyone, but to help hunters who just can't believe that a friend would bring a mean dog for a pleasure hunt.
